Islamabad: Chief Justice of Pakistan (CJP) Qazi Faez Isa Friday decided to auction the luxurious vehicles given by the government.
Taking an important decision, the Chief Justice sent a letter to the Cabinet Secretary and Chief Secretary Punjab for auctioning the vehicles.
The letter said that the Mercedes-Benz worth Rs61 million purchased in 2020 and the bullet-proof Land Cruiser provided by the Punjab government will also be auctioned.
According to the letter, it is not appropriate to import luxury vehicles for constitutional posts. Chief Justice Qazi Faez Isa did not use both the vehicles, the proceeds from the auction of the vehicles should be spent on public transport.
